Situs


noun, plural situses, situs.
1.
position; situation.
2.
the proper or original position, as of a part or organ.
noun, Latin.
1.
in situ.
noun (pl) -tus
1.
position or location, esp the usual or right position of an organ or part of the body

situs si·tus (sī’təs)
n. pl. situs
Position, especially normal or original position, as of a body organ or part.
